Feryal Farouk: Supporting Patients with Hemophilia Through Education and Awareness
Feryal Farouk, Rare disease medical educator at MMS Arabia, shared a post on LinkedIn:
”On World Hemophilia Day, I had the opportunity to participate in a health education day on hemophilia as part of my role as Patient Educator.
We focused on raising awareness, the importance of early detection, and how to manage bleeding safely.
Patient education plays a key role in improving quality of life and building a more informed community.”
